About this course and what the programme includes Conveyancing is a highly specialised field with new rules and regulations relating to conveyancing transactions being imposed every year. Thus, there is a constant requirement to actively keep yourself updated with new developments in practice. New Acts are promulgated and the Deeds Office sets down new practice notes from time to time, which demand that you keep abreast with the changes, if your conveyancing practice is to run efficiently. This course will provide you with the knowledge and practical tools to tackle more complex conveyancing transactions and will further teach you to ask the right questions in order to obtain all necessary information essential for each transaction.
